Data for Prasetya, Peters & Delhey “Carotenoid-based plumage colour saturation increases with temperature in Australian passerines” Journal of Biogeography

<b>Variable names and description</b><br> specimen: specimen number in museum collections scientific.name: scientific name common.name: common name year: year of collection longitude: longitude of collection location latitude : latitude of collection location x: chromatic coordinate x obtained from visual modelling (relative stimulation of VS vs S cone) y: chromatic coordinate y obtained from visual modelling (relative stimulation of M vs VS+S cone) z: chromatic coordinate z obtained from visual modelling (relative stimulation of L vs VS+S+M cone) PC1: first principal component summarising variation in xyz chromatic coordinates computed within each species. chroma: saturation, distance from xyz coordinates of measurement to the achromatic centre (xyz coordinates of a perfectly flat reflectance spectrum). sens.type: visual sensitivity type used to compute xyz coordinates, typeV=V-type visual sensitivities and typeU=U-type visual sensitivities. irrad.type: type of light source used in visual modelling (irradiance), where d65=standard daylight, forestshade= forest shade and woodlandshade= woodland shade. correct.sens: (yes/no) whether the visual sensitivity used for visual modelling (“sens.type”) matches the presumed visual sensitivity type of the species (“visual.system”). Temp: annual mean temperature of the collection location in a 50km radius. Prec: annual precipitation of the collection location in a 50km radius. primary.productivity: primary productivity of the collection location in a 50km radius. Temp.25: annual mean temperature of the collection location in a 25km radius. Prec.25: annual precipitation of the collection location in a 25km radius. primary.productivity.25: primary productivity of the collection location in a 25km radius. mobility: mobility score for each species (0-1-2). carotenoid: yellow/red, type of carotenoid of plumage patch measured. visual.system: presumed visual sensitivity of the species. plumage.patch: name of plumage patch measured <br>
